We are currently hiring an Associate based in our People Services team.

As an Associate you will play a central role in ensuring the smooth operation of the People Services department. Through your administrative excellence and the positive relationships you build throughout BCAA, you provide support and guidance to managers and team members across all departments in areas such as employee lifecycle changes, onboarding, occupational health and safety, performance management, employee and labour relations.

Who you are

  • You have a passion for health and safety and understand their importance to team members, Members and the organization as a whole

  • You have excellent communication skills

  • You excel at problem solving and creative decision making to ensure the best employee and Member experiences possible

  • You perform well in high pressure situations

What you bring

  • Diploma in Human Resources, Business or Occupational Health & Safety

  • 1-2 years in related experience

  • An equivalent combination of education and experience will be considered

  • Clean BC Drivers license with access to a vehicle

  • Level 2 first aid (or be willing to take)

Once here, you will

  • Support the implementation and administration of all Health & Safety programs, initiatives, and policies to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, and to meet the needs of BCAA

  • Complete monthly and annual inspections, ensuring compliance

  • Partner with operation leadership to ensure program adherence, appropriate escalations, and best practices are designed and executed with Health & Safety in mind

  • Support in responding to general team member inquiries, resolving standard Human Resources issues and liaising with People Services leaders

  • Leads coordination of events including planning, set up, take down and making necessary arrangements

  • Support People Services leaders in creating letters and documentation

  • Liaise with People & Development centres of excellence to drive people programs and people services inquiries

The expected salary range for this position is $45,000  to $55,000 and is determined via job-related knowledge, skills, experience, certifications, market demand and internal equity. In addition to base salary and BCAA benefits, this position is eligible for a performance bonus target of 5, with the opportunity to earn up to 9%.
